NAVIGATE THE EXTENSIVE WEB PROVIDERS MANUAL FOR A DETAILED EXPLORATION OF INTERACTION PROTOCOLS, FUNDAMENTAL PRINCIPLES, AND INDUSTRY-STANDARD PRACTICES

Navigate The Extensive Web Providers Manual For A Detailed Exploration Of Interaction Protocols, Fundamental Principles, And Industry-Standard Practices

Navigate The Extensive Web Providers Manual For A Detailed Exploration Of Interaction Protocols, Fundamental Principles, And Industry-Standard Practices

Blog Article

Content Writer-Choi Troelsen

Discover the supreme Internet Solutions Manual for all your needs. Check out interaction protocols, core principles of SOAP and REST, and best techniques for smooth implementation. Reveal the tricks to mastering web solutions, from recognizing the basics to applying scalable architecture. Master the art of developing secure systems and enhancing for future development. Open the power of web solutions within your reaches.

Overview of Web Providers



If you've ever before wondered what web services are and how they function, this introduction is the excellent location to begin. Internet services are a way for different applications to interact with each other over the internet. They permit smooth combination of systems, making it much easier to share data and performances.

One of the key elements of web solutions is their use of typical methods like HTTP and XML to facilitate interaction. This standardization ensures that various systems can recognize and engage with each other successfully. Internet solutions can be categorized right into two main types: SOAP (Simple Object Accessibility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while REST counts on standard HTTP approaches like obtain, PUBLISH, PUT, and erase. Both have their staminas and are made use of in different situations based upon requirements.

Trick Concepts and Technologies



Discovering the foundational principles and innovations of internet solutions is necessary for understanding their capability and application in contemporary systems. When delving into the vital ideas and innovations of web services, you unlock to a world of interconnected opportunities. Here are some essential elements to comprehend:

- ** SOAP (Simple Things Gain Access To Procedure) **: This protocol specifies the structure of messages traded in between internet solutions.
- ** WSDL (Internet Providers Description Language) **: WSDL is made use of to define the performances used by a web service.
- ** REST (Representational State Transfer) **: An architectural design that uses standard HTTP methods for communication between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ays an essential function in information exchange between internet solutions due to its adaptability and readability.

Comprehending these core ideas and modern technologies will certainly lay a strong structure for your trip right into the realm of web solutions.

Best Practices for Implementation



To guarantee successful execution of internet solutions, focus on adherence to best techniques. Begin by completely documenting your web solution APIs, consisting of clear summaries of endpoints, parameters, and expected reactions. Constant calling conventions and versioning of APIs are important for maintainability. When creating your web solutions, comply with the principles of REST to develop a scalable and flexible design. Execute correct verification and consent mechanisms to secure your services, such as OAuth or API secrets.

Evaluating is important in guaranteeing the reliability of your web solutions. Create detailed test cases that cover different situations, including favorable and unfavorable screening. Continual assimilation and automated testing can aid catch issues early in the development procedure. Monitor your web solutions in real-time to recognize performance bottlenecks and possible failures. Logging and https://medium.datadriveninvestor.com/top-6-digital-marketing-predictions-for-2022-db369b1b5d13 are important for detecting concerns and troubleshooting problems properly.


Last but not least, think about the scalability of your internet solutions deliberately for future development. Apply caching devices and tons balancing to manage increased website traffic. Regularly evaluation and enhance your code for effectiveness. By following these finest practices, you can enhance the implementation of internet services and guarantee their success.

Verdict

Congratulations! You've simply opened the key to mastering web solutions. By comprehending the essential concepts and modern technologies, and applying best techniques, you're well on your way to becoming an internet services expert.

Maintain discovering and explore what https://emilianoidxtn.blog-mall.com/30418742/open-the-secrets-of-social-network-marketing-methods-for-success have actually discovered to proceed broadening your understanding and skills in this amazing field.

The world of web solutions is now within your reaches, all set for you to check out and dominate. Appreciate https://guaranteed-seo-services30628.jaiblogs.com/56829577/thoroughly-select-a-digital-advertising-and-marketing-company-for-your-company-by-considering-your-goals-funds-and-expertise-of-the-industry-learn-more-to-accomplish-success !